Industry
Oil and Gas, Tools & Hardware, Tools & Hardware, Metallurgy & Metalworking, Flanges, Taps - adjustable controls, Plumbing, industrial, Research, general, Research and testing, IT, Internet, R&D
HQ Location
Ian M. Cheyne Building, Glen Test Facillity
Wellbank
Peterhead, Aberdeenshire AB42 3GL, GB